titleOfInvention |
Multimeric T cell regulatory polypeptide and method of use thereof |
abstract |
The present disclosure provides a T cell regulatory multimeric polypeptide comprising an immunomodulatory polypeptide that exhibits reduced binding affinity to a cognate immunomodulatory polypeptide. T cell regulatory multimeric polypeptides can be used to modulate the activity of T cells and to modulate an individual's immune response. |
